Home safe n sound but not w/o some tests.

A half hr north of Atlanta the idler pulley on my 1/4 million mile truck siezed and burned through the surpetine belt.
I learned that after it took out the power steering and I about drove into the door of the truck beside us.

We were lucky and made it to next exit and gas station there.
Belt took out alternator, water pump and power steering.

Used my phone and googled and found a local Napa store that after some whining, agreed to deliver parts to me in gas station parking lot.
I had us back on road 2 hrs after stop which blew me away.
We were VERY lucky.

Back on road and made it to Lexington Ky before stopping.
Awoke to snow next morning but hauled ass north w/no issues.

So, 225 carbs mounted to the 200 so both motors are now 225’s.

Ordered the LH gear case today so next wk I will have a matching pair of counter rotating, ‘2000 225’s.

Sold the last of the I/O crap off the boat and am happy w/where I am $$.

Got the correct replacement lift shocks for the lounge lid so it now functions as it should.

Replacing the antiquated/OEM bow hatch w/a current era Bomar version and have a second, smaller one to add forward.

Struggling w/time to stay up w/glass work on the bracket but chipping away at it.
Got the upper reinforcements done and were small enough to be a pain in the ass.
